Pololu Bracket Pair for Discontinued 25:1 and 67:1 Metal Gearmotors 20D mm
These aluminum gearmotor brackets let you securely mount Pololu’s older, now-discontinued 25:1 and 67:1 20D mm metal gearmotors to your project. The brackets are sold in pairs, and each bracket includes two M2.5 screws for securing the motor to the bracket. Each bracket also features three mounting holes and ten mounting slots for M3 or #4-size screws (not included), giving you a variety of mounting options.
Note: This bracket does not work with the newer 29:1, 73:1, or 154:1 20D mm metal gearmotors.
Note: This bracket only works with the older, now-discontinued 25:1 and 67:1 versions of our 20D mm line of metal gearmotors. We sell a slightly different bracket that works with the 29:1, 73:1, and 154:1 metal gearmotor 20D mm that we currently offer.

These light-weight brackets (under 5 g each) are specifically designed for the 25:1 metal gearmotor 20Dx44L mm and 67:1 Pololu metal gearmotor 20Dx45L mm. Each bracket features three mounting holes and ten mounting slots for M3 or #4-size screws, giving you a variety of mounting options. A total of four M2.5 screws (two for each bracket) are included for securing the motor to the bracket.
The hub pictured to the right works nicely with this bracket.
